Grenville-age magmatism at the South Tasman Rise (Australia): A new piercing point for the reconstruction of Rodinia

A U-Pb zircon sensitive high-resolution ion microprobe age of 1119.4 ± 8.5 Ma, obained from a quartz syenite dredged from the South Tasman Rise (Australia), provides the first direct evidence of the presence of Grenville-age magmatic rocks along the cent
